Hardware requirements
Mini/micro USB cable
MIMXRT1170-EVKB board
Personal Computer
Board settings
Remove 0Ω resistor to R200,R406.
To make the example work, connections needed to be as follows:
MASTER connect to SLAVE
Pin Name Board Location Pin Name Board Location
SOUT J10-10 SIN J26-6
SIN J10-8 SOUT J26-4
SCK J10-12 SCK J26-2
PCS0 J10-6 PCS0 J26-8
Prepare the Demo
Connect a mini USB cable between the PC host and the OpenSDA USB port on the board.
Open a serial terminal on PC for OpenSDA serial device with these settings:
115200 baud rate
8 data bits
No parity
One stop bit
No flow control
Download the program to the target board.
Either press the reset button on your board or launch the debugger in your IDE to begin running the demo.
Running the demo
You can see the similar message shows following in the terminal if the example runs successfully.
LPSPI Master interrupt - FLEXIO SPI Slave edma dynamic transfer example start.
This example use one lpspi instance as master and one flexio spi slave on one board.
Master uses interrupt and slave uses edma way.
Master transfers indefinite amount of data to slave, and the CS signal remains low during transfer.
After master finishes the transfer and re-asserts the CS signal, interrupt is triggered to let user know.
Slave must configure the transfer size larger than master's.
Please make sure you make the correct line connection. Basically, the connection is:
LPSPI_master -- FLEXIO_SPI_slave
CLK -- CLK
PCS -- PCS
SOUT -- SIN
SIN -- SOUT
